I’ve heard numerous business owners ask the same question recently. They want to know when things will go back to normal.

While you can’t go back in time without a time machine, you can GET things back to normal for you and your business.

Back to normal

So, what does your version of normal look like? You’ll typically find it was the way things felt for you at a certain point in the past. Usually this is a sense of financial growth along with stability and security. Plus, a feeling that things were more predictable and consistent, less volatile.

Whatever normal means to you, write it down.

Once you have your very own, unique picture of what normal means for you and your business, you can start to build it. Your picture becomes the equivalent of an architect’s drawing. You use your picture to guide you, as you put the pieces into place, so your sense of stability, security and predictability are back to normal.

How?

While your competitors are waiting for the impossible, you get to work. You start by thinking what things you will need to have around you, to create your feeling of normality. Here are some suggestions to get you started.

Stability and security

These are radically improved when you have the required finances in place. So, decide what’s your figure. Ask yourself, how much would you need behind you, for you to have the same feeling of stability and security, as you had when things were normal? Next, get the best advice you can regarding building your wealth.

Then, make a plan. How many additional sales do you need to make, or how many new clients do you need. Even better (because it’s faster and easier), what new products or services could you develop for your existing customers or clients.

Predictability

Even when things were normal for you, you couldn’t predict everything. No one can. However, you can predict your future even better than before, by making it happen. This means planning for it and following your plan. So, what would you love to happen over the next 30-days, 6-months, or the next year, 5-years or decade? Write it down. First steps first. Make a plan.

[Note. Don’t let the idea of making a plan put you off. You do not need a perfect plan. Just a basic plan. A basic plan is a thousand times better than no plan at all].

Additional benefit

There’s a fast and extremely valuable additional benefit from working on getting things back to normal. Very shortly after you begin making your plans, you’ll start to feel less stressed and more positive.

You’ll have a greater feeling of control, because you’ll actually be in control. That feeling of positivity and being in control is invaluable. It provides you with increased optimism, greater enthusiasm and more energy.
